Dietrich Bonhoeffer (4 February 1906 - 9 April 1945) was a German Christian leader who participated in the resistance movement against Nazism. Bonhoeffer, a Protestant pastor and Lutheran theologian, was arrested and imprisoned. While in prison he was accused of allegedly taking part in the plots planned by members of the Abwehr (Military Intelligence Office) to assassinate Adolf Hitler and for that reason he was finally hanged on April 9, 1945.

Also, there is another similar fact being analyzed for years in the field of organizations, it is what is known as functional stupidity. The University of Uppsala, Sweden, highlights in a paper how in many companies employees no longer question the prevailing procedures and rules. They just get carried away.
This dynamic is also a problem, because whoever becomes a passive agent without reacting or reformulating what conditions and surrounds him, gives free way to totalitarianism and coercion. Normalizing and allowing stupid behavior to flow affects everyone, because it acts as an enabler of evil.
